Gateshead Council: Social Value Coordinator
The Social Value Coordinator ensures the successful planning, delivery and monitoring of Social Value delivery across Gateshead Council.
This project is achieved by the Social Value Coordinator managing and coordinating the allocation and delivery of social value offers through Council contracts and the Gateshead Exchange web page by matching offers of social value with requests for social value from schools and Voluntary, Community and Social Enterprises (VCSE's) within Gateshead.
The Social Value Coordinator also records and monitors the delivery of contracted social value by collecting evidence from suppliers and helping them find avenues for delivery if required.
During 2022 to 2025 the Social Value Coordinator Project was able to deliver £999,296.85 worth of social value through our contracts and £3,926.91 through Gateshead Exchange. The social value which has been delivered during this time includes:
- 184.52 Tonnes C02e saved through de-carbonisation by planting 152 trees
- 16 Gateshead residences hired or retained through our contracts
- 110 staff volunteering hours which have been spent on events such as The Cyber Event at St James Park which was held for Gateshead School children, Heworth Grange Career Events, volunteering at Gateshead Foodbank and volunteering to paint outdoor equipment and fences for South Street Primary School
- £5,750.00 has been donated to Gateshead's Community by £3,000 being donated to provide transport to and from the Cyber Event which was held at St James Park, £1,000 donated to Mayors the Charity Event, £2500 to Embells to help provide kitchen equipment to support them with providing their warm spaces and Christmas lunches, Donation of £500 made to The Comfrey Project, £500 donation made to The Northern Counties Horses and Smaller Animals Protection Society and a £500 donation made to Sunlit Path Community Garden Blaydon.
- 1,650 car miles have been driven using low or no emission vehicles in respect of the contracts as a result of a green transport programme and 1723 Car miles saved have been saved as a result of a green transport programme
- 1 Tonne of hard to recycle waste has been diverted from landfill
- £4,800 of resources have been invested into the community in the form of wellbeing initiatives included seated dance classes for care home residents and meaningful work placements for secondary school students
- first aid workshops delivered by the British Red Cross delivering first aid workshops to Gateshead community hubs, VCSEs including Barmoor Hub, Skills 4 Work Gateshead, Connected Voice and Small Gateshead Businesses at Northern Design Centre
- donations including of chocolate boxes for Christmas gifts to Gateshead's looked after young people, sports equipment to Cardinal Hornets basketball club and outdoor equipment to Swalwell Primary School
- equality, diversity and inclusion training to small businesses and consultancies and advice and guidance to help improve equality, diversity and inclusion policies
- educational visits to a bird of prey centre
- 15.5 hours volunteering towards painting fences and helping at foodbanks
